Technical Field
The utility model relates to the field of switch sockets of piezoelectric devices, in particular to a replaceable wiring terminal.
Background
The wiring terminal is a fitting product for realizing electrical connection, is applied for facilitating connection of wires, is a section of metal sheet sealed in insulating plastic, holes are formed in two ends of the wiring terminal for inserting wires, screws are used for fastening or loosening, and the wiring terminal can be disconnected at any time, and the wiring terminal is not required to be welded or wound together, so that the wiring terminal is convenient and quick, and is industrially divided into the category of connectors. As the degree of industrial automation becomes higher and the industrial control requirements become more stringent and precise, the amount of the terminal blocks used is gradually increased. With the development of the electronic industry, the use range of the wiring terminal is more and more, and the variety is also more and more. In addition to PCB board terminals, there are hardware terminals, nut terminals, spring terminals, which are most widely used.
The traditional monopole/bipolar adopts a single E-pole binding post, the bipolar adopts a binding post for two electrified components, the static electricity/electric arc conduction safety coefficient can not be reduced better, and most products on the market realize three binding posts simultaneously, therefore, a replaceable binding post is required to be designed to solve the problem.

Detailed Description
The following description of the embodiments of the present utility model will be made clearly and completely with reference to the accompanying drawings, in which it is apparent that the embodiments described are only some embodiments of the present utility model, but not all embodiments. All other embodiments, which can be made by those skilled in the art based on the embodiments of the utility model without making any inventive effort, are intended to be within the scope of the utility model.
The utility model provides a replaceable wiring terminal as shown in fig. 1-4, which comprises a shell 1, wherein the outer wall of the shell 1 is provided with a protective cover 2 for protecting a socket, the inner wall of the shell 1 is provided with a wiring assembly for connecting wires, the wiring assembly comprises a mounting plate 7, and a bipolar wiring terminal 403 is arranged inside the mounting plate 7.
It should be noted that, the inside of the mounting plate 7 is provided with a bipolar connection terminal 403, the bipolar connection terminal 403 is designed to reduce static electricity and be safer for arc conduction users to use, the outer wall of the housing 1 is provided with a protection cover 2 for protecting the socket, and the design of the protection cover 2 is designed to facilitate protection of the socket body 201 opened on the outer wall of the housing 1.
Specifically, the inner chamber has been seted up at the middle part of mounting panel 7, bipolar binding post 403 and monopole plug bush 5 all set up in the middle part of inner chamber, and the outer wall of mounting panel 7 is provided with protective housing 4, and the junction of protective housing 4 and mounting panel 7 is provided with fixing bolt 401, and the fixed slot has been seted up to the outer wall of casing 1, and one side of protective housing 4 is provided with connecting block 402, and the outer wall of connecting block 402 and the middle part of fixed slot slip alternate to be connected.
It should be noted that, the monopole plug bush 5 adopts the replaceable design, so the design is for being convenient for the monopole and the bipolar conversion of binding post, a product platform only need change inside copper spare can, the design of protective housing 4 is for being convenient for protect the internal component of mounting panel 7, the fixed slot has been seted up to the outer wall of casing 1, one side of protective housing 4 is provided with connecting block 402, the outer wall of connecting block 402 and the middle part slip interlude connection of fixed slot, the design is for strengthening the fixed connection of protective housing 4 and mounting panel 7 like this.
Specifically, the outer walls of the protective housing 4 and the mounting plate 7 are provided with threaded holes, and the middle part of each threaded hole is connected with the outer wall of the corresponding fixing bolt 401 in a threaded penetrating manner.
Further, the outer wall of the fixing bolt 401 is rotatably inserted into the middle of the bipolar junction terminal 403.
It should be noted that, the outer walls of the protective housing 4 and the mounting plate 7 are all provided with threaded holes, the middle part of the threaded holes is connected with the outer wall threads of the fixing bolt 401 in a penetrating way, the outer wall of the fixing bolt 401 is connected with the middle part of the bipolar wiring terminal 403 in a rotating and penetrating way, the electric wire is inserted into the corresponding bipolar wiring terminal 403, and the fixing bolt 401 is rotated to fix the electric wire.
Further, the middle part of the casing 1 and the outer wall of the mounting plate 7 are provided with a mounting groove 702, and the outer wall of the casing 1 and the bottom of the protective cover 2 are provided with a socket body 201 for connecting a plug.
It should be noted that, the mounting groove 702 is formed in the middle of the housing 1 and located on the outer wall of the mounting plate 7, so that the mounting of the internal parts of the mounting plate 7 is facilitated, the socket body 201 for connecting the plug is formed in the outer wall of the housing 1 and located on the bottom of the protective cover 2, and the socket body 201 is designed so that the plug is inserted conveniently.
Further, a switch 3 for controlling the power supply is provided on one side of the protective cover 2 on the outer wall of the housing 1.
The switch 3 for controlling the power supply is disposed on the outer wall of the housing 1 and on one side of the protective cover 2, and the switch 3 is designed to control the opening and closing of the circuit after the power is applied.
Further, a fixing bolt 701 is provided on a side of the mounting plate 7, and a fixing hole 6 for connecting the housing 1 is provided on an outer wall of the housing 1.
It should be noted that, the outer wall of the housing 1 is provided with a fixing hole 6 for connecting the housing 1, and the fixing hole 6 is designed to facilitate fixing the housing 1 to a wall.
The mounting plate 7 is provided with a monopolar plug bush 5 for replacement inside and at the bottom of the bipolar terminal 403.
In the in-service use, the inner chamber has been seted up at the middle part of mounting panel 7, and the middle part of inner chamber is provided with bipolar binding post 403, and bipolar binding post 403's design is in order to reduce static, electric arc conduction user use safelyr, and the inside of mounting panel 7 just is located bipolar binding post 403's bottom and is provided with the monopole plug bush 5 that is used for changing, and monopole plug bush 5 adopts removable design, and the design is in order to be convenient for binding post's monopole and bipolar conversion like this, and a product platform only need change inside copper piece can.
